Neville Chamberlain's most famous speech, unfortunately, is the one he gave after the Munich accords. He started out with the words, "I have in my hand a piece of paper" and contained the famous phrase "peace in our time".

"Peace for our time" was given in a speech 30 September 1938 not long after the Munich Agreement between Germany and England .
